Miriam Galvin is a scholar working on Neurology, Clinical Psychology and Genetics. According to data from OpenAlex, Miriam Galvin has authored 33 papers receiving a total of 687 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 26 papers in Neurology, 11 papers in Clinical Psychology and 11 papers in Genetics. Recurrent topics in Miriam Galvin’s work include Amyotrophic Lateral Sclerosis Research (26 papers), Neurogenetic and Muscular Disorders Research (11 papers) and Family and Disability Support Research (8 papers). Miriam Galvin is often cited by papers focused on Amyotrophic Lateral Sclerosis Research (26 papers), Neurogenetic and Muscular Disorders Research (11 papers) and Family and Disability Support Research (8 papers). Miriam Galvin collaborates with scholars based in Ireland, United Kingdom and France. Miriam Galvin's co-authors include Orla Hardiman, Sheelah Connolly, Mark Heverin, Niall Pender, Iain Mays, Tom Burke, Bernie Corr, Caoifa Madden, Anthony Staines and Marwa Elamin and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, Neurology and Scientific Reports.
